Let f(x) =-2x-7 and g(x)=-4x+3 find (f•g)(-5)
Respuesta :
TSO
TSO
03-11-2015
f(-5) x g(-5)
f(-5) = -2(-5) - 7
f(-5) = 10 - 7
f(-5) =
3
g(-5) = -4(-5) + 3
g(-5) = 20 + 3
g(-5) =
23
f(-5) x g(-5) = 3 x 23 =
69
Your answer is
69
